Biography and Early Life
Mario Barrios: The Man Behind the Gloves
Before we dive into Mario Barrios stats, let's take a moment to learn about the man behind the gloves. Born on April 25, 1993, in San Antonio, Texas, Mario Barrios grew up in a family that valued hard work and dedication. His journey to becoming a professional boxer began at a young age when he started training in the local gym. Here's a quick look at his early life:
Full Name | Mario Alberto Barrios Jr. |
---|---|
Birthdate | April 25, 1993 |
Birthplace | San Antonio, Texas, USA |
Nickname | "El Azteca" |
Height | 5'9" (175 cm) |
Reach | 70" (178 cm) |
Barrios' early exposure to boxing was a game-changer. He quickly developed a passion for the sport and began competing in amateur tournaments, where he honed his skills and built a solid foundation for his future career.
